Day-by-Day Itinerary

Day 1

Arrive Incheon Airport โ€“ Jeju Island

Upon arrival at Incheon Airport, you will meet your driver and transfer to Gimpo Airport for a domestic flight to Jeju Island, which takes approximately 1 hour and 15 minutes. After arriving at Jeju Airport, the tour begins with a visit to Dodubong Rainbow Coastal Road, a scenic coastal route famous for its colorful cliffs. You will then explore Dongmun Market, a traditional local market offering fresh produce and a taste of Jejuโ€™s vibrant local life.

Day 2

Jeju Island

The dayโ€™s tour begins with Seongsan Ilchulbong Peak, a UNESCO-listed sunrise crater offering panoramic views of the island. Next, you will visit Seongeup Folk Village, a well-preserved traditional Jeju village, followed by Seopjikoji Hill, a scenic coastal area known for dramatic cliffs and fields of wildflowers. The cultural experiences continue with a live Taekwondo performance, showcasing Koreaโ€™s traditional martial art, and a camel ride along scenic paths, providing a unique outdoor adventure on Jeju Island. breakfast

Day 3

Jeju Island โ€“ Seoul โ€“ Gangwondo

After hotel check-out, take a domestic flight back to Seoul. Upon arrival at Gimpo Airport, the tour continues with a visit to Nami Island, famous for its tree-lined paths and picturesque scenery, with the ferry ticket included. The day concludes with a visit to Daegwallyeong Samyang Ranch, where you can enjoy expansive pastures, grazing animals, and family-friendly activities amidst the scenic landscapes of Gangwondo. breakfast

Day 4

Gangwondo โ€“ Seoul

After hotel check-out, the day begins with Gwangmyeong Cave, a unique underground attraction featuring art exhibits, a wine cellar, and themed installations (closed on Mondays). Next, you will visit Everland, Koreaโ€™s largest amusement park, with a free pass included. During the winter season, the Everland visit will be replaced with Lotte World, also with a free pass, offering thrilling rides and entertainment. breakfast

Day 5

Seoul

The day starts with a visit to a cosmetics shop and liver health supplement center, exploring popular Korean skincare and wellness products. This is followed by a DIY Korean gochujang (chili paste) and kimchi-making experience, offering hands-on participation in traditional Korean cuisine. You will then visit Namsangol Hanok Village, a preserved area showcasing traditional Korean houses, before concluding the day in Myeongdong, one of Seoulโ€™s most famous shopping districts, including duty-free stores. breakfast

Day 6

Seoul

The day is free for you to explore Seoul at your own pace. No tour or vehicle is provided, allowing you the opportunity to enjoy personal activities, sightseeing, or shopping. breakfast

Day 7

Seoul

You have another free day at leisure to explore the city, relax, or revisit favorite spots from the tour. breakfast

Day 8

Seoul โ€“ Departure

Enjoy free time at leisure until it is time to transfer to Incheon Airport for your departure flight. breakfast
